Canadian Juniors and Mariners play to a draw

Guerra, DR-The Junior National Team scored twice in the top of the eighth inning only to see the Seattle Mariners Dominican prospects respond with two runs of their own in the bottom of the inning as both teams played to a 6-6 tie.

With the score tied at four runs apiece in the top of the eighth, the juniors loaded the bases with two out before Johnny Caputo (Toronto, ON) walked to score Gareth Morgan (Toronto, ON) from third base and Jacob Robson (Windsor, ON) laced a single to left field which brought in Brett Siddall (Windsor, ON).

Morgan had led-off with a walk and Siddall followed with a single which allowed Mitchell Triolo (Scarborough, ON) to lay down a sacrifice-bunt to move the runners over.

In the home half of the eighth a solo home run brought the Mariners within one run of the lead and an error followed by a double brought home the tying run.

The Mariners opened the scoring in the bottom of the first when JNT starter Travis Seabrooke (Peterborough, ON) gave-up a lead-off triple to the gap in left-centre which came around to score two batters later on a sac-fly to right.

The juniors were quick to respond in the top of the second when Gareth Morgan led-off with a single and scored when Mitchell Triolo doubled to left field.

In the top of the third, Kyle Hann (Oakville, ON) lifted a sacrifice-fly to centerfield which brought in Robson from third and the juniors were in front 2-1.

The lead was short lived however, as the Mariners took advantage of back-to-back singles in the third and tied the game on a wild-pitch from Seabrooke.

Refusing to be outdone, the juniors then retook the lead in the top of the fourth as singles from Triolo, Owen Spiwak (Mississauga, ON) and Chris Shaw (Winnipeg, MB) loaded the bases and Jesse Hodges (Victoria, BC) reached on a fielder’s choice which allowed Triolo to score.

Seabrooke left the game after the fourth giving way to Jake Marks (Brights Grove, ON) who tossed a scoreless fifth inning with one strikeout and his team gave him a two-run lead in the sixth on a Chris Shaw RBI single.

Marks gave up a run in each of the sixth and seventh innings, both courtesy of solo home runs to left field which tied the game at four.

After giving up two runs in the eighth, Marks was replaced on the mound by Logan Seifrit (Spruce Grove, AB) who was able to keep the Mariners at bay striking out one in 1 1/3 innings of relief.

Notes: The juniors will wrap-up the Dominican Summer League Camp with a day/night double-header tomorrow. The Dominican Camp is one of two camps remaining prior to the IBAF 18U World Championship in Seoul, South Korea August 30th-September8th. There will be a Final Camp and exhibition series from August 15th -27th where the final 20-man roster will be selected for the world championship.
